    Hi everyone! I am new to keeping a Planted Nano. I have a 5gal Fluval Chi currently stocked with 1 Half Moon Betta, 3 Rasbora Hets, and 1 Black Mystery Snail. I also generally keep 3-5 Ghost Shrimp. I went a little over board with the broad leaf plants, and will have to graduate them to a bigger tank. I have 1 Bamboo, 3 Amazon swords, 1 Anubias Nana, 1 Waterlily(Nymphaea Lotus Green), and 1 Aponogeton, and 1 Marimo Moss ball. My goal originally was to have moss cover on the bottom, but the local supply store had only 1 when I went in there. Needless to say I have yet to go back to see if they have more. Substrate is a fine mesh gravel. For hardware I have a Flat heater that I need to replace more for aesthetics then functional purposes. I am currently looking into a better co2 set up due to the Fluval Flora co2 kit I currently have seems to be defective. However it could be user error. It will not completely turn off when the cartridge is first attached and it runs out fairly quickly. I also work at a local pet super store( I am not going to name the company). I started out as a lowly cashier and moved around the store, which included a 2 year stay in the Aquatics dept. I lean more towards having schooling fish with a heavily planted tank. My ultimate tank would be a 125 filled with Rasbora Hets, the more the merrier . I hope to learn from you all. I look forward to reading! Happy Day~Krys
